Bullion Exchanges is proud to offer the 1876-S $20 Liberty Head Double Eagle Gold Coin, graded MS 61 by NGC. Struck from 0.9675 troy ounces of .900 fine gold, this historic coin was minted at the San Francisco Mint, a major hub of gold production during the California Gold Rush era. The Liberty Head Double Eagle series, introduced in 1850, played a crucial role in U.S. commerce, particularly during the nation’s westward expansion and industrial growth.

Designed by James B. Longacre, the Liberty Head Double Eagle features a timeless depiction of Lady Liberty, wearing a coronet inscribed with "LIBERTY," surrounded by 13 stars representing the original colonies. The reverse showcases a majestic heraldic eagle clutching arrows and an olive branch, symbolizing strength and peace. Above the eagle, a scroll bears the motto “IN GOD WE TRUST”, introduced to the design in 1866.
